What essential oils are beneficial for foot neuropathy?

In a 2010 trial, researchers administered a homeopathic topical oil to 60 volunteers with peripheral neuropathy-related foot discomfort. This oil was a combination of geranium, lavender, bergamot, tea tree, and eucalyptus. Within 30 minutes, 56 individuals who received this therapy reported a reduction in discomfort.

Why does neuropathy become worse at night?

Our body temperature swings and decreases somewhat during night. The majority of individuals sleep in colder rooms. It is believed that injured nerves may perceive a change in temperature as pain or tingling, heightening the sensation of neuropathy.

What is the most effective treatment for neuropathy?

Nortriptyline was the most successful therapy option. 25 percent of the trial participants who took this medicine reported a 50 percent or more improvement in their pain. Pregabalin was the least effective medication, with just 15% of research participants reporting significant improvement. All therapies were associated with frequent adverse effects.

Which vitamin deficit may result in neuropathy?

Vitamin B12 is an essential nutrient B12 deficiency can result in a variety of serious conditions, such as peripheral neuropathy. Deficiency in vitamin B12 is prevalent in the United States, particularly among the elderly.
